Harrison Bailey DID NOT PRACTICE in preseason due to COVID.

Tennessee football: Harrison Bailey has not practiced in preseason

After preseason, each week is spent installing team specific plans and strategies for week to week games.

So you have a choice each week - reteach the foundation and punt on a weekly game plan or try to add a few reps here and there and push the kids to catch up.

An offweek gives you a chance to reinstall foundations and rep them.

Why not Maurer? Maurer has been battling a hamstring this year and a victim of contact tracing. Hamstring didn’t heal until recently. Then you have to ask, do you get the flashes or Maurer we’ve seen or Kentucky Maurer?
